FIPS tests changes for RHEL
Include MD5 feature detection in featuretest tool and use it in some
places. When RHEL distribution or Fedora ELN is in FIPS mode, then MD5
algorithm is unavailable completely and even hmac-md5 algorithm usage
will always fail. Work that around by checking MD5 works and if not,
skipping its usage.
Those changes were dragged as downstream patch bind-9.11-fips-tests.patch
in Fedora and RHEL.
